WASHINGTON – U.S. Senator Jeff Bingaman, chairman of the Senate Energy and Natural Resources Committee, released the following statement after President Obama’s address to the nation about the disastrous oil spill in the Gulf of Mexico:
 
“President Obama made it clear that we will see to it that the Gulf region gets through this disaster, and that BP will be held responsible for the terrible damage it has caused -- especially to the workers and business owners whose livelihoods are suffering.  The president has committed to meeting the near-term cleanup challenges of the region and the long-term energy challenges of our country.   In the coming weeks I will be working to pass legislation in the Senate that will both prevent a catastrophe like this from ever happening again and put us on a path to a cleaner energy economy.”
